Nymphenburg Palace
The front view of the Nymphenburg Palace, a Baroque palace in Munich, Bavaria, Germany, that served as the summer residence of the rulers of Bavaria. The palace, together with its 200-hectare (494-acre) park, is now one of the most famous sights of Munich.Photo credit: Richard Bartz
